Package org.robovm.apple.corevideo
Class CVImageBufferAttributes
- java.lang.Object
-
- org.robovm.apple.corefoundation.CFDictionaryWrapper
-
- org.robovm.apple.corevideo.CVBufferAttributes
-
- org.robovm.apple.corevideo.CVImageBufferAttributes
-
public class CVImageBufferAttributes extends CVBufferAttributes
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
CVImageBufferAttributes.AsListMarshaler
static class
CVImageBufferAttributes.Marshaler
-
Field Summary
-
Fields inherited from class org.robovm.apple.corefoundation.CFDictionaryWrapper
data
-
-
Constructor Summary
Constructors Constructor Description CVImageBufferAttributes()
-
Method Summary
-
Methods inherited from class org.robovm.apple.corevideo.CVBufferAttributes
get, getMovieTime, getNonPropagatedAttachments, getPropagatedAttachments, has, set, setMovieTime, setNonPropagatedAttachments, setPropagatedAttachments
-
Methods inherited from class org.robovm.apple.corefoundation.CFDictionaryWrapper
getDictionary, toString
-
-
-
-
Method Detail
-
has
public boolean has(CVImageBufferAttribute key)
-
get
public <T extends org.robovm.rt.bro.NativeObject> T get(CVImageBufferAttribute key, java.lang.Class<T> type)
-
set
public CVImageBufferAttributes set(CVImageBufferAttribute key, org.robovm.rt.bro.NativeObject value)
-
getCGColorSpace
public CGColorSpace getCGColorSpace()
- Since:
- Available in iOS 4.0 and later.
-
setCGColorSpace
public CVImageBufferAttributes setCGColorSpace(CGColorSpace cGColorSpace)
- Since:
- Available in iOS 4.0 and later.
-
getCleanAperture
public CVImageBufferCleanAperture getCleanAperture()
- Since:
- Available in iOS 4.0 and later.
-
setCleanAperture
public CVImageBufferAttributes setCleanAperture(CVImageBufferCleanAperture cleanAperture)
- Since:
- Available in iOS 4.0 and later.
-
getPreferredCleanAperture
public CVImageBufferCleanAperture getPreferredCleanAperture()
- Since:
- Available in iOS 4.0 and later.
-
setPreferredCleanAperture
public CVImageBufferAttributes setPreferredCleanAperture(CVImageBufferCleanAperture preferredCleanAperture)
- Since:
- Available in iOS 4.0 and later.
-
getFieldCount
public int getFieldCount()
- Since:
- Available in iOS 4.0 and later.
-
setFieldCount
public CVImageBufferAttributes setFieldCount(int fieldCount)
- Since:
- Available in iOS 4.0 and later.
-
getFieldDetail
public CVImageBufferFieldDetail getFieldDetail()
- Since:
- Available in iOS 4.0 and later.
-
setFieldDetail
public CVImageBufferAttributes setFieldDetail(CVImageBufferFieldDetail fieldDetail)
- Since:
- Available in iOS 4.0 and later.
-
getPixelAspectRatio
public CVImageBufferPixelAspectRatio getPixelAspectRatio()
- Since:
- Available in iOS 4.0 and later.
-
setPixelAspectRatio
public CVImageBufferAttributes setPixelAspectRatio(CVImageBufferPixelAspectRatio pixelAspectRatio)
- Since:
- Available in iOS 4.0 and later.
-
getDisplayDimensions
public CVImageBufferDisplayDimensions getDisplayDimensions()
- Since:
- Available in iOS 4.0 and later.
-
setDisplayDimensions
public CVImageBufferAttributes setDisplayDimensions(CVImageBufferDisplayDimensions displayDimensions)
- Since:
- Available in iOS 4.0 and later.
-
getGammaLevel
public double getGammaLevel()
- Since:
- Available in iOS 4.0 and later.
-
setGammaLevel
public CVImageBufferAttributes setGammaLevel(double gammaLevel)
- Since:
- Available in iOS 4.0 and later.
-
getICCProfile
public NSData getICCProfile()
- Since:
- Available in iOS 4.0 and later.
-
setICCProfile
public CVImageBufferAttributes setICCProfile(NSData iCCProfile)
- Since:
- Available in iOS 4.0 and later.
-
getYCbCrMatrix
public CVImageBufferYCbCrMatrix getYCbCrMatrix()
- Since:
- Available in iOS 4.0 and later.
-
setYCbCrMatrix
public CVImageBufferAttributes setYCbCrMatrix(CVImageBufferYCbCrMatrix yCbCrMatrix)
- Since:
- Available in iOS 4.0 and later.
-
getColorPrimaries
public CVImageBufferColorPrimaries getColorPrimaries()
- Since:
- Available in iOS 4.0 and later.
-
setColorPrimaries
public CVImageBufferAttributes setColorPrimaries(CVImageBufferColorPrimaries colorPrimaries)
- Since:
- Available in iOS 4.0 and later.
-
getTransferFunction
public CVImageBufferTransferFunction getTransferFunction()
- Since:
- Available in iOS 4.0 and later.
-
setTransferFunction
public CVImageBufferAttributes setTransferFunction(CVImageBufferTransferFunction transferFunction)
- Since:
- Available in iOS 4.0 and later.
-
getChromaLocationTopField
public CVImageBufferChromaLocation getChromaLocationTopField()
- Since:
- Available in iOS 4.0 and later.
-
setChromaLocationTopField
public CVImageBufferAttributes setChromaLocationTopField(CVImageBufferChromaLocation chromaLocationTopField)
- Since:
- Available in iOS 4.0 and later.
-
getChromaLocationBottomField
public CVImageBufferChromaLocation getChromaLocationBottomField()
- Since:
- Available in iOS 4.0 and later.
-
setChromaLocationBottomField
public CVImageBufferAttributes setChromaLocationBottomField(CVImageBufferChromaLocation chromaLocationBottomField)
- Since:
- Available in iOS 4.0 and later.
-
getChromaSubsampling
public CVImageBufferChromaSubsampling getChromaSubsampling()
- Since:
- Available in iOS 4.0 and later.
-
setChromaSubsampling
public CVImageBufferAttributes setChromaSubsampling(CVImageBufferChromaSubsampling chromaSubsampling)
- Since:
- Available in iOS 4.0 and later.
-
isAlphaChannelOpaque
public boolean isAlphaChannelOpaque()
- Since:
- Available in iOS 8.0 and later.
-
setAlphaChannelOpaque
public CVImageBufferAttributes setAlphaChannelOpaque(boolean alphaChannelOpaque)
- Since:
- Available in iOS 8.0 and later.
-
-